Accepts various input signals

• Scan converter loaded

This projector has a build-in scan
converter that converts the input signal
within 800

× 600 dots.

• Compatible input signals

This projector accepts video signals of
composite, S video, component and DTV
as well as VGA, SVGA and XGA signals,
which all can be displayed.

• Compatible with six color systems

NTSC, PAL, SECAM, NTSC

4.43

*

, PAL-

M, or PAL-N color system can be selected
automatically.

Easy presentation

• Simple setup with external equipment

This projector is preset for 32 kinds

of

input signals. You can project images from
an external signal source just by
connecting the equipment with the
supplied cable.

Easy-to-use Remote Commander

The Remote Commander is equipped with
various convenient keys, including the D
ZOOM key for zooming in on the image and
the FREEZE key for keeping the image
projected even if the equipment is
disconnected.

High portability

• Light weight/small size/simple design

This projector has been miniaturized to
approx. 2.8 kg (6 lb 3 oz) in weight and
B5-file size.
Its simple yet sophisticated design fits
comfortably in your office.

Security lock

By setting a password, you can enable the
security lock to function for this
projector.
